The book of Jonah contains what is certainly among the most familiar narratives of the Bible. There is a running prophet, a man overboard, three days in the whale’s belly, and the merciful sparing of Nineveh.

Jonah, however, is no mere moral narrative. And it is certainly not a story reserved for children in Sunday School classrooms. Jonah is complex and deep, simultaneously offering doctrine and didactic.

Jonah runs from his calling and seems to be living a life of cognitive dissonance. Jonah comes to grips with the terrifying reality of living life opposed to God and, only then, finds his way into the belly of the famous whale. Jonah finds hope under the waves, praying a profound and beautiful prayer that is as instructive as it is inspirational. Finally, Jonah reaches Nineveh and watches as God’s mercy is vividly displayed.

This devotional intends to provide an understanding of Jonah beyond the familiar and to show how the journey of Jonah is very much relevant for those on the journey of faith today.

My prayer is that Jonah will come alive again in these pages and, whether we're currently on the run from God or resting deep in His rescue, bring renewal to our lives and the lives of others as a result.
